#include <iostream>
#include <unistd.h>
#include <stdlib.h>
#include <stdio.h>
#include <++dfb.h>
class Switcher {
public:
Switcher() {
}
virtual ~Switcher() {
}
static DFBEnumerationResult VideoModeCallback( int width,
int height,
int bpp,
void *callbackdata )
{
printf( " - %dx%d\n", width, height );
}
bool Init( int argc, char *argv[] ) {
bool list = false;
/* Parse the command line. */
if (argc != 2 || !argv[1] || !argv[1][0] ||
(sscanf( argv[1], "%dx%d", &m_width, &m_height ) < 2 &&
!(list = !strcmp( argv[1], "-l" )) ))
{
std::cerr << std::endl;
std::cerr << "Usage: " << argv[0] << " <width>x<height>" << std::endl;
std::cerr << std::endl;
return false;
}
/* Create the main interface. */
m_dfb = DirectFB::Create();
if (list) {
printf( "\nVideo Modes\n" );
m_dfb.EnumVideoModes( VideoModeCallback, NULL );
return false;
}
/* Get an interface to the primary layer. */
m_layer = m_dfb.GetDisplayLayer( DLID_PRIMARY );
return true;
}
void Run() {
DFBDisplayLayerConfig config;
/* This level allows window stack mode switches. */
m_layer.SetCooperativeLevel( DLSCL_ADMINISTRATIVE );
/* Get the current configuration. */
m_layer.GetConfiguration( &config );
/* Change width and height. */
config.width = m_width;
config.height = m_height;
/* Set the new configuration. */
m_layer.SetConfiguration( config );
}
private:
IDirectFB m_dfb;
IDirectFBDisplayLayer m_layer;
int m_width;
int m_height;
};
int
main(int argc, char *argv[])
{
Switcher app;
try {
/* Initialize DirectFB command line parsing. */
DirectFB::Init( &argc, &argv );
/* Parse remaining arguments and run. */
if (app.Init( argc, argv ))
app.Run();
}
catch (DFBException *ex) {
/*
* Exception has been caught, destructor of 'app' will deinitialize
* anything at return time (below) that got initialized until now.
*/
std::cerr << std::endl;
std::cerr << "Caught exception!" << std::endl;
std::cerr << " -- " << ex << std::endl;
}
return 0;
}
